TCS is searching for a Sr. Cyber Security Engineer to join our strong team of Engineers supporting our Ground-based Midcourse Defense (GMD) customer in Huntsville, AL. The GMD program is a portion of the Missile Defense Agency's (MDA) system to protect the US and our allies from ballistic missile attacks. The selected candidate will use modern tools to further the development and sustainment of the GMD system., The selected Sr. Cyber Security Engineer will support the GMD Weapons System (GWS) program as an individual contributor on the GMD Fire Control (GFC) product.
